It was decent. At one point in the movie my review would have been, "It's Jaws, except Godzilla."

It felt like a very classic Godzilla movie.

Cinematography: A. It's pretty, a lot of times.
CGI: A to D, depending on scene.
Story: B+. Good, but drags a bit at times.

Exactly. This felt like the Godzilla movies we grew up with, but done way better.

The story was well told and made you root for the characters. I also feel like there was a very solid message made about the sacrifices of men in society. Maybe even a subtle anti-suicide message, particularly for veterans? It did drag a bit and the ending got cheesy, but forgivable.

Godzilla was amped up something fierce. That heat ray was unlike anything we've seen before. They also addressed his invulnerability in a new way that will remind you of other big name fictional characters.

And yeah, the CGI varied from "Is this fucking real?" to "Fire your CGI guys." Thankfully, there was more of A than B.

Loved the film and I think it deserves more praise. Even my 14 year old daughter loved it. The story is a big fuck you to the standard Hollywood crap writing, but the action was nowhere near what we produce.

There is one pretty large flaw late in the film that I haven't heard anyone mention yet.
Did you notice he was standing at the surface of the deepest trench?


Well worth seeing in a theater.
